  • Generate New Ideas By Contribution And Contradiction #1036

    01/10/2020 Duración: 02min

    Generating new ideas of your own is difficult for many people. So here's a simple way to leverage other people's ideas, add your perspective to them, and ultimately come up with your own unique ideas on the subject in the process. The Contribution Take an idea that you agree with, then add a 'Yes, and...' eg: Yes, and...here's how it could apply to my industry. The Contradiction Take an idea that you disagree with, then add a 'Yes, but...' eg: Yes, but...this is why that wouldn't work in my industry. Apply this simple process and before you know it you'll be seen as a true Though Leader in your industry.   • Build The Red Team That Could Put You Out Of Business #1033

    28/09/2020 Duración: 01min

    The concept of Red Team vs Blue Team originated in the military when they decided the best way to prepare to fight the enemy was to fight against them. So they assigned the Red Team to play the role of the enemy.  Their job, simply put, was to destroy the enemy...the Blue Team. The good guys. The same approach could be used in your business. Create the Red Team whose job it is to play the role of the competitor that could crush your business. If done with vigour, it will make your business stronger and better prepared to tackle your competitors. It might even be a good recruitment strategy.  As part of the interview process, challenge the candidates to create a strategy that would destroy your business. #businessstrategy #competitiveedge #redteamthinking

  • The Job Application Feedback Waiver #1029

    24/09/2020 Duración: 02min

    Have you ever applied for a job and received a stock standard rejection letter with no feedback on why you did not get the job? Or worse still, didn't even get a reply at all? If you don't know why you've failed, how can you possibly improve on it for your next job application? Many companies say that they can only respond to successful applicants due to the high volume of applications. I don't buy that. Oftentimes it's because they are worried about potential claims of discrimination if they reveal why you didn't get the job. So what if the applicant could sign a waiver to say they will not make any claims against the company for any reason IF they just give them some feedback on their application? The applicant would win by getting some useful feedback. And the company would also win by establishing themselves as a true 'People First' organisation - which of course many say they are, but their actions tend to suggest otherwise. #jobapplicants #recruitmentprocess #emloymentadvice
